Well I've just joined the forum so thought I'd throw in our visit to Bank House last Thursday
There was a thin covering of ice which was breaking up as we arrived, the aeriators were on and by 10am it was totally clear of ice. The water was rather coloured though, however that didn't stop the fish.
Hummungus or similar patterns accounted for five well conditioned rainbows, despite a bitterlly cold nort west wind all fish were caught on a sink tip with the fly twitched along the bottom.
